Inside our new Midland facility, purpose-built for high-volume Micron production. Nearly 500,000 sq. ft. of manufacturing infrastructure in Texas driving automation and scale. Supporting production of up to six satellites per month, and a launch cadence of every one to two months on average.🚀 The largest commercial phased arrays ever to be deployed in low Earth orbit. Built in Texas. Connecting the unconnected with space-based cellular broadband. 🌎📶📱 #ASTSpaceMobile #Broadband #ConnectingtheUnconnected #BlueBirds

This new FCC order is super complicated, but basically is telling everyone to stay in their lane: Globalstar gets exclusivity in its Big LEO spectrum, and Starlink gets FCC backing in AWS-4 (2000-20/2180-2200MHz) worldwide, but attempts to access Big LEO and L-band are dismissed
